Register Register Member Login Member Login Member Login Forgot Password ??
PHP , ASP , ASP.NET, VB.NET, C#, Java , jQuery , Android , iOS , Windows Phone
 

Registered : 109,037

HOME > PHP > PHP Forum > error=update member set name = 'wert', lastname ='wert', gender ='M', day ='3', month ='2', year ='2015', address =' wert' email ='' where username = ''



 

error=update member set name = 'wert', lastname ='wert', gender ='M', day ='3', month ='2', year ='2015', address =' wert' email ='' where username = ''

 



Topic : 117568



โพสกระทู้ ( 0 )
บทความ ( 0 )



สถานะออฟไลน์




Code (PHP)
<?
	@session_start();
	if($_SESSION['username'])
	{
		echo "<script>alert(' !! Please Login !! ');window.location='index.php';</script>";
		exit();
	}
	include("connect.php");
	$name		 =$_POST['name'];
	$lastname	 =$_POST['lastname'];
	$gender		 =$_POST['gender'];
	$day		 =$_POST['day'];
	$month		 =$_POST['month'];
	$year		 =$_POST['year'];
	$address	 =$_POST['address'];
	$email		 =$_POST['email'];
	if(empty($name)||empty($lastname))
	{
		echo "<script>alert('Please refill form !!!');history.back();</script>";
		exit();
	}
	if(!checkdate($month,$day,$year))
	{
		echo "<script>alert('Please check Birthday!!!');history.back();</script>";
		exit();
	}
		$birthday	= "$year-$month-$day"; 
		$sql= "update member set
			name = '$name',
			lastname	 ='$lastname',
			gender		 ='$gender',
			day			 ='$day',
			month		 ='$month',
			year		 ='$year',
			address		 ='$address'
			email		 ='$email'
			where username = '{$_SESSION['username']}'";	
		mysql_query($sql) or die("error=$sql");
		echo "<script>alert(' ++ Complete ++ ');window.location='main.php';</script>";
?>




Tag : PHP, CakePHP







Move To Hilight (Stock) 
Send To Friend.Bookmark.
Date : 2015-07-05 09:57:00 By : asdf23022 View : 805 Reply : 11
 

 

No. 1



โพสกระทู้ ( 0 )
บทความ ( 0 )



สถานะออฟไลน์


ช่วยทีครับ






แสดงความคิดเห็นโดยอ้างถึง ความคิดเห็นนี้
Date : 2015-07-05 09:57:36 By : asdf23022
 


 

No. 2



โพสกระทู้ ( 361 )
บทความ ( 1 )



สถานะออฟไลน์


address ='$address' ,

, หายไป
แสดงความคิดเห็นโดยอ้างถึง ความคิดเห็นนี้
Date : 2015-07-05 12:11:40 By : sabaitip
 

 

No. 3



โพสกระทู้ ( 9,586 )
บทความ ( 2 )



สถานะออฟไลน์


where username = ''
คาดว่า session หลุดครับ หรือตัวแปร session ไม่ถูกต้อง ตรวจสอบ session ให้ดีครับ
แสดงความคิดเห็นโดยอ้างถึง ความคิดเห็นนี้
Date : 2015-07-05 13:41:06 By : Chaidhanan
 


 

No. 4

Guest


ไม่หายเลยครับลองทั้งสองอย่างแล้ว
แสดงความคิดเห็นโดยอ้างถึง ความคิดเห็นนี้
Date : 2015-07-05 15:19:11 By : asdf23022
 


 

No. 5

Guest


https://drive.google.com/open?id=0Bx0X0Oxq1yg-djh2T1JabzlxalU

นี้เป็นไฟล์ทั้งหมดครับ
แสดงความคิดเห็นโดยอ้างถึง ความคิดเห็นนี้
Date : 2015-07-05 15:24:55 By : asdf23022
 


 

No. 6

Guest


ผิดอันครับ
https://drive.google.com/file/d/0Bx0X0Oxq1yg-djh2T1JabzlxalU/view?usp=sharing
แสดงความคิดเห็นโดยอ้างถึง ความคิดเห็นนี้
Date : 2015-07-05 15:27:59 By : asdf23022
 


 

No. 7



โพสกระทู้ ( 1,666 )
บทความ ( 0 )



สถานะออฟไลน์


เอาส่วนที่เป็นเงื่อนใขการเช็คออกไปก่อนทั้งหมดครับ ตัดทอนลงให้เหลือแค่นี้ก่อน แล้วลองดูว่าได้ไหม

Code (PHP)
<?
	@session_start();
	include("connect.php");
	$name		 =$_POST['name'];
	$lastname	 =$_POST['lastname'];
	$gender		 =$_POST['gender'];
	$day		 =$_POST['day'];
	$month		 =$_POST['month'];
	$year		 =$_POST['year'];
	$address	 =$_POST['address'];
	$email		 =$_POST['email'];

		$birthday	= "$year-$month-$day"; 
		$sql= "update member set
			name = '$name',
			lastname	 ='$lastname',
			gender		 ='$gender',
			day			 ='$day',
			month		 ='$month',
			year		 ='$year',
			address		 ='$address'
			email		 ='$email'
			where username = '{$_SESSION['username']}'";	
		mysql_query($sql) or die("error=$sql");
		echo "<script>alert(' ++ Complete ++ ');window.location='main.php';</script>";
?>

แสดงความคิดเห็นโดยอ้างถึง ความคิดเห็นนี้
Date : 2015-07-05 16:50:57 By : meannerss
 


 

No. 8

Guest


ได้ครับแต่มันไม่อัพเดท
นี้โคต๊หน้าform

Code (PHP)
<?
	@session_start();
	if ($_SESSION['username'])
	{
		echo "<script>alert(' !! Please Login !! ');window.location='index.php';</script>";
		exit();
	}

	include("connect.php");
	$username =$_SESSION['username'];
	$sql    = "select * from member where username = '$username' " ;
	$query  = mysql_query($sql) or die("error=$sql");
	$row	= mysql_fetch_array($query);

?>
<link href="../style.css" rel="stylesheet" type="text/css" />
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<form  name="form1" method="post" action="editsave.php">
<table width="1154" height="547" border="1" align="center">
  <tr>
    <td align="center"><p>++EditProfile++</p>
    <p>::Profile::</p>
    <p>name    
      <label for="textfield"></label>
      <input type="text" name="name" id="name" value="<?=$row['name']?>"/>
    </p>
    <p>lastname 
      <label for="textfield2"></label>
      <input type="text" name="lastname" id="lastname" value="<?=$row['lastname']?>"/>
    </p>
    <p>gender
      <label for="textfield3"></label>
      <input type="radio" name="gender" id="radio" value="M" 
      <? if ($row['gender'] == "M")echo 'checked="checked"';  ?>> male
	  <input type="radio" name="gender" id="radio" value="F" 
	  <? if ($row['gender'] == "F")echo 'checked="checked"';  ?> > female </p>
    <p>birthday
    <?
		list($y,$m,$d) = split("-",$row['birthday']);
	?>
      <select name="day" id="day">
        <? for ($i =1; $i<=31;$i++) { ?>
        <option value="<?=$i?>" <? if($i==$d)echo 'selected="selected"'; ?>><?=$i?>
          </option>
        <? }	?>
      </select>
      <label for="select2"></label>
      <select name="month" id="month">
        <? 
		$mname =  array (' ','Jan','Feb','Mar ','Apr ',' May','Jun','Jul ',' Aug',' Sep',' Oct',' Nov',' Dec');
		for ($i=1 ; $i<=12;$i++)
		{
			?>
        <option value="<?=$i?>" >
          <?=$mname[$i]?>
          </option>
        <? }	?>
      </select>
      <label for="select3"></label>
      <select name="year" id="year">
        <? for ($i =date ("Y");$i>=date("Y")-80;$i--) { ?>
        <option value="<?=$i?>" >
          <?=$i?>
          </option>
        <? }	?>
      </select>
    </p>
    <p>address
      <label for="textfield3"></label>
      
      <textarea  name="address" id="address" > <? $row['address'] ?></textarea>
    </p>
    <p>email
      <label for="textfield4"></label>
      <input type="text" name="textfield4" id="textfield4" />
    </p>
    
      <input type="submit" name="button" id="button" value="Submit" />

    <p>&nbsp;</p></td>
  </tr>
  
</table>
  </form>

แสดงความคิดเห็นโดยอ้างถึง ความคิดเห็นนี้
Date : 2015-07-05 17:03:10 By : asdf23022
 


 

No. 9



โพสกระทู้ ( 1,666 )
บทความ ( 0 )



สถานะออฟไลน์


อ่อมันจะอัพเดทได้ยังไงละครับ ก็เล่นตั้งชื่อฟิลด์ไปทับศัพท์สงวนซะขนาดนั้น

day , month, year ล้วนเป็นคำสงวน

ถ้าจะตั้งชื่อแบบนี้ต้องเอาตัวหนอน( ` ) มาคร่อมเวลาเรียกใช้ (เพิ่มความยุ่งยากเปล่าๆ)
แนะนำให้เปลีย่นชื่อฟิลด์ก่อนนะครับ
แสดงความคิดเห็นโดยอ้างถึง ความคิดเห็นนี้
Date : 2015-07-05 17:31:16 By : meannerss
 


 

No. 10

Guest


ครับ
ตามหนังสือล้วนๆเลยครับ
แสดงความคิดเห็นโดยอ้างถึง ความคิดเห็นนี้
Date : 2015-07-05 17:40:00 By : asdf23022
 


 

No. 11



โพสกระทู้ ( 1,666 )
บทความ ( 0 )



สถานะออฟไลน์


หากจะใช้ต้องประมาณนี้ครับ ชื่อฟิลล์ตั้งทับกับศัพท์สงวนต้องคร่อม ส่วนตัวแปร$ ไม่เป็นไรครับ


Code
$sql= "update member set name = '$name', lastname ='$lastname', gender ='$gender', `day` ='$day', `month` ='$month', `year` ='$year', address ='$address' email ='$email'

แสดงความคิดเห็นโดยอ้างถึง ความคิดเห็นนี้
Date : 2015-07-05 17:42:25 By : meannerss
 

   

ค้นหาข้อมูล


   
 

แสดงความคิดเห็น
Re : error=update member set name = 'wert', lastname ='wert', gender ='M', day ='3', month ='2', year ='2015', address =' wert' email ='' where username = ''
 
 
รายละเอียด
 
ตัวหนา ตัวเอียง ตัวขีดเส้นใต้ ตัวมีขีดกลาง| ตัวเรืองแสง ตัวมีเงา ตัวอักษรวิ่ง| จัดย่อหน้าอิสระ จัดย่อหน้าชิดซ้าย จัดย่อหน้ากึ่งกลาง จัดย่อหน้าชิดขวา| เส้นขวาง| ขนาดตัวอักษร แบบตัวอักษร
ใส่แฟลช ใส่รูป ใส่ไฮเปอร์ลิ้งค์ ใส่อีเมล์ ใส่ลิ้งค์ FTP| ใส่แถวของตาราง ใส่คอลัมน์ตาราง| ตัวยก ตัวห้อย ตัวพิมพ์ดีด| ใส่โค้ด ใส่การอ้างถึงคำพูด| ใส่ลีสต์
smiley for :lol: smiley for :ken: smiley for :D smiley for :) smiley for ;) smiley for :eek: smiley for :geek: smiley for :roll: smiley for :erm: smiley for :cool: smiley for :blank: smiley for :idea: smiley for :ehh: smiley for :aargh: smiley for :evil:
Insert PHP Code
Insert ASP Code
Insert VB.NET Code Insert C#.NET Code Insert JavaScript Code Insert C#.NET Code
Insert Java Code
Insert Android Code
Insert Objective-C Code
Insert XML Code
Insert SQL Code
Insert Code
เพื่อความเรียบร้อยของข้อความ ควรจัดรูปแบบให้พอดีกับขนาดของหน้าจอ เพื่อง่ายต่อการอ่านและสบายตา และตรวจสอบภาษาไทยให้ถูกต้อง

อัพโหลดแทรกรูปภาพ

Notice

เพื่อความปลอดภัยของเว็บบอร์ด ไม่อนุญาติให้แทรก แท็ก [img]....[/img] โดยการอัพโหลดไฟล์รูปจากที่อื่น เช่นเว็บไซต์ ฟรีอัพโหลดต่าง ๆ
อัพโหลดแทรกรูปภาพ ให้ใช้บริการอัพโหลดไฟล์ของไทยครีเอท และตัดรูปภาพให้พอดีกับสกรีน เพื่อความโหลดเร็วและไฟล์ไม่ถูกลบทิ้ง

   
  เพื่อความปลอดภัยและการตรวจสอบ กระทู้ที่แทรกไฟล์อัพโหลดไฟล์จากที่อื่น อาจจะถูกลบทิ้ง
 
โดย
อีเมล์
บวกค่าให้ถูก
<= ตัวเลขฮินดูอารบิก เช่น 123 (หรือล็อกอินเข้าระบบสมาชิกเพื่อไม่ต้องกรอก)







Exchange: นำเข้าสินค้าจากจีน, Taobao, เฟอร์นิเจอร์, ของพรีเมี่ยม, ร่ม, ปากกา, power bank, แฟลชไดร์ฟ, กระบอกน้ำ

Load balance : Server 02
ThaiCreate.Com Logo
© www.ThaiCreate.Com. 2003-2024 All Rights Reserved.
ไทยครีเอทบริการ จัดทำดูแลแก้ไข Web Application ทุกรูปแบบ (PHP, .Net Application, VB.Net, C#)
[Conditions Privacy Statement] ติดต่อโฆษณา 081-987-6107 อัตราราคา คลิกที่นี่